Those charges are just for the property side. That didnt include the normal SIPP charges.
The whole point of posting those was to give an indication of the charges that someone interested in investing in property may have to face within the SIPP. Until residential property rules are fully known, the charges arent going to be fully known either. However, that will be the sort of level expected (the charges shown come from a SIPP provider). Different providers will have different levels but there is unlikely to be a significant difference.
The tax advantages on one hand may get wiped out by the administration costs on the other. With the stockmarket outperforming property for the last two years and both prone to ups and downs, the cheaper administration of shares/funds may end up being the best option.I am an Independent Financial Adviser (IFA).
